Python是一种动态类型语言,它根据变量赋值的内容自动推断变量的类型。Python中常见的变量类型包括整数(int)、浮点数(float)、字符串(string)、布尔值(bool)等。例如,x = 10将整数类型的值10赋给变量x,y = 3.14将浮点数类型的值3.14赋给变量y,name = "John"将字符串类型的值"John"赋给变量name。
在Python中,变量在声明时不需要指定类型,Python是一种动态类型语言,变量的类型会根据赋给它的值自动确定。但是,如果想要显式声明变量的类型,可以使用类型注解,例如: # 使用类型注解声明变量类型 name: str = "Alice" age: int = 30 复制代码 上面的代码中,通过:符号将变量名和类型注解分开,可以使代码更加清晰易...
类型提示注解的基本语法是在变量名后面加上冒号和类型声明。例如: defgreet(name:str)->str:return'Hello, '+name 1. 2. 在上面的示例中,name的类型为str,函数的返回值类型为str。 2.2 支持的类型 Python 的类型提示注解支持多种类型,包括内置类型(如int、str、list、dict等),以及自定义类型、类、模块等。...
python 类的声明变量类型 在python语言中如何声明类 第一种方法: classCall:defsetName(self,name):self.name=name defkick(self):print("my name is %s ,who call me "%self.name)a=Call()a.setName('DaDaniu')print(a.kick()) 1. 2. 3. 4. 5. 6. 7. 8. 9. 第一种发放需要先声明一个对...
在Python中,变量的类型是动态的,也就是说在声明变量时不需要指定变量类型。Python会根据变量的值自动推断出变量的类型。如果想要声明一个变量并将其类型限定为整数,可以直接将一个整数值赋给变量...
没错,通常来说,Python定义函数的时候,是不带数据类型的。这样的好处是,自由,方便,缩短写型参的时间。。 >>defmy_fun(x,y=1):>>returnx+y>>my_fun(1)Output:2 确实,如果你的程序足够简短,那么这样子确实是快!而且在定义y的时候,因为定义了默认值,它的类型已经确定为Int。
在 TypeScript 中,变量声明是非常重要的一个概念,它定义了变量的名称和类型。通过正确地声明变量,我们...
因为这些值有时可以是None,所以应该将它们指定为Optional类型,然后在使用它们时执行显式的None检查,以便...
⑵ python,如何判断一个变量的类型 方法如下: type(变量),输出的结果就是变量的类型; 在Python里面变量在声明时,不需要指定变量的类型,变量的类型是动态指定的; 也就是说变量的类型,根据给出的赋值语句决定。 ⑶ Python保留字不可以作为变量名 python使用变量的时候都没有声明变量的类型,这一点和C语言不同。但...
1. Python语言类型(强OR弱) Python是一种弱类型编程语言,也就是说在编写代码的时候我们无需提前对变量进行声明即可对其进行赋值,同时,变量的数据类型可以动态的改变,对同一个变量可以进行多次不同类型的赋值。 # example a = 12 print(a, type(a)) ...